計(jì)算機(jī)如何存儲(chǔ)0 1:利用充電和不充電表示0和1的狀態(tài),具體如何表示,先挖個(gè)坑,以后學(xué)習(xí)了計(jì)算機(jī)運(yùn)行原理再來(lái)補(bǔ)全 1. 計(jì)算機(jī)是如何存儲(chǔ)數(shù)字的我們?cè)诤芫弥暗男W(xué)就學(xué)習(xí)過(guò)10進(jìn)制轉(zhuǎn)2進(jìn)制,計(jì)算機(jī)就是利用這樣的特點(diǎn)來(lái)存儲(chǔ)數(shù)字。 補(bǔ)充:
2. 計(jì)算機(jī)是如何存儲(chǔ)英文的利用ASCⅡ?qū)⒆帜皋D(zhuǎn)化為數(shù)字存儲(chǔ)。 3. 計(jì)算機(jī)是如何存儲(chǔ)中文的最開始利用GB2312/GBK,現(xiàn)在用unicode字符集;unicode字符集包含所有字符; 4.unicode是如何存儲(chǔ)到計(jì)算機(jī)中的的因?yàn)閡nicode字符很多,得利用4個(gè)字節(jié)也就是32位才可表示存儲(chǔ)所有的字符。存在一個(gè)問(wèn)題,不是所有的字符都需要32位:unicode缺點(diǎn).png UTF-8編碼方式.png 注意UTF-8是一種編碼方式,不是字符集。 5. 還有一些問(wèn)題:JS使用unicode字符集,但是沒(méi)有使用UTF-8編碼,其使用的是UCS-2編碼,即只有兩個(gè)字節(jié)。導(dǎo)致ES5無(wú)法表示\uFFFF之后的字符。 |
|